#bff73f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bff73f is composed of 74.9% red, 96.9% green and 24.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 22.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 74.5% yellow and 3.1% black. It has a hue angle of 78.3 degrees, a saturation of 92% and a lightness of 60.8%. #bff73f color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ff7e with #7fef00. Closest websafe color is: #ccff33.

Shades and Tints of #bff73f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0f01 is the darkest color, while #fefffb is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#bff73f is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#d1d1d1 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#cdd9b4 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#ffe660 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#ffe1bc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#d8e7f8 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#e7ec54 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#e7e98e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#cfedb4 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
